Magic Lantern Slide: Exeter Cathedral, Electric Floodlighting 1933
- Description
- William Weaver Baker’s photograph shows the North tower of Exeter Cathedral, lit by electric floodlight. Weaver Baker was very interested in both historic architecture and lighting effects, and photographed many historic sites around Exeter and beyond. This is one of two images he took of the Cathedral using different lighting techniques, presumably at the time it changed from gas to electricity.
